As days gone by! IVF was on my mind already! Somewhere in November, I researched and frantically booked an appointment with KKH,  clinic for women’s services in Ang Mo Kio.
The contact centre asked if I wanted a senior consultant, consultant or junior consultant, with the different consultation prices! I chose the senior one unquestionably. Who would choose a junior one when you’re desperate already?!

During the visit, Dr advised that we should go for the IUI instead, as IVF is the ultimate stage for those who couldn’t conceive for a longer period. Ours was just slightly more than a year of trying! (Refer to the KKH link for explanations). To do the procedure, first I would need to go thru’ a Day Surgery where they would punch three tiny holes below my belly and assess my fallopian tubes to see if there’s any blockage or whatsoever, if there is they can fix it for me there.

So, after few rounds of conversations, this Senior Doctor took out a colored form and started scribbling on it and said, “Okay, I will book the day surgery for you…” My dear hubby, being the most concerned about fiscal issue, speedily stopped the Doctor and probed the price of the surgery. The Doctor gestured his palm at us. The hubby then nodded and acknowledged, “Oh, it’s $500!” Doctor immediately corrected him, “It’s $5,000, but don’t worry, you can pay 50% via your Medisave”.
